> The cheaper ones i've found are the Cisco small business 350x/550x at about
> 2000 euros reseller price (new) with 24x10gb ports and stackable.
> 
> In my case, I'll probably go with these Cisco

If they can handle everything needed (and with a small enough Ceph cluster
they may very well do so), definitely.

I couldn't determine it 100% from the docs, but it seems they might be
limited to 32 LAGs per stack (so 16 dual-ported end nodes). 
Not a very small number, but then we ran into such a limitation with
another project and Brocade switches when it grew (slightly) larger than
planned.
Also these switches seems to be lacking in the V6 department, again based
on a cursory glance at their specs and docs.
